微信小程序组件之picker 怎么获取time的整点

微信小程序组件之picker 怎么获取time的整点,第1张

安卓里面的时间控件与日期控件都是分开的,如果要同时使用的话用户体验度那肯定不好,整合了安卓中的时间与日期控件,可以同时显示出来方便用户进行选择,使用时只需要将文件导入项目中,再需要用到的地方使用如下代码

您好,可参考如下

do

//第一个任务代码

//以下为插入内容

a = PluginSysGetDateTime

TracePrint a

If a="2015-11-22 00:08:00" then //时间可修改为自己打算要的时间

//这里写下第二个到了时间执行的任务

End if

loop

假设源数据在Sheet1,在另一个工作表(Sheet2)的A2输入

=INDEX(Sheet1!A:A,SMALL(IF(MINUTE(Sheet1!$A$2:$A$100)+SECOND(Sheet1!$A$2:$A$100)=0,ROW($2:$100),4^8),ROW(1:1)))

=IF(ROW(1:1)>SUMPRODUCT((Sheet1!$A$2:$A$100<>"")(MINUTE(Sheet1!$A$2:$A$100)+SECOND(Sheet1!$A$2:$A$100)=0)),"",INDEX(Sheet1!A:A,SMALL(IF(MINUTE(Sheet1!$A$2:$A$100)+SECOND(Sheet1!$A$2:$A$100)=0,ROW($2:$100),4^8),ROW(1:1))))

数组公式,输入后先不要回车,按Ctrl+Shift+Enter结束计算,再向右和向下填充。

其中源数据的A列格式是时间格式,其他列是常规或数字格式,故填充后要分别设置各列格式。

你可以建个视图,create view as select ,to_char(datatime,'yy-mm-dd hh24')as 时间段 from a,然后用这个时间段做统计查询。

自己写函数吧,没有直接的方法。

给个例子你:

function GetIntHour() as integer

返回整点,如果不是正点10分钟范围内,返回-1

Dim t_now As Date, t_hour As Integer

t_now = Now()

t_hour = Hour(t_now)

If t_now > CDate(Date & " " & t_hour & ":50") Then

t_hour = t_hour + 1

ElseIf t_now > CDate(Date & " " & t_hour & ":10") Then

t_hour = -1

End If

If t_hour>=24 Then t_hour=0

GetIntHour=t_hour

end function

SystemcurrentTimeMillis()产生一个当前的毫秒,这个毫秒其实就是自1970年1月1日0时起的毫秒数,用来计算当前毫秒与1970年1月1日之间的毫秒差。

那么我们就可以long time=SystemcurrentTimeMillis();

然后换算一下小时,发现1小时等于3600s等于3600000ms。

那么我们把这个long类型的time进行一次取余运算。

int min=time%3600000;

那么只要min的值小于一分钟,即60000ms即可。

if(min<60000)Systemoutprintln("当前时间为整点");

else println("非整点");

整体简化代码如下:

if(SystemcurrentTimeMillis()%3600000<60000)Systemoutprintln("当前时间为整点");

else println("非整点");

以上就是关于微信小程序组件之picker 怎么获取time的整点全部的内容,包括:微信小程序组件之picker 怎么获取time的整点、个按键精灵8代码 大概就是获取系统时间 如果是例如12:00整点 则执行下一个任务 如果不是返回继续获取、excel选取整点的数据等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/web/9560490.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-29
下一篇2023-04-29

发表评论

登录后才能评论

评论列表(0条)

    保存